What Is Bone Thickness?



Bone thickness describes the amount of mineral web content in your bones, especially calcium and phosphorus, which identifies their strength and framework. Healthy and balanced bone density is crucial for overall bone wellness, as it assists protect against cracks and supports your body's numerous functions. When your bone density is optimal, your bones can withstand daily stresses and strains without breaking.

As you age, your bone density normally decreases, especially in ladies post-menopause. This decrease can cause conditions like osteoporosis, making bones extra delicate and vulnerable to injury.

To keep or enhance your bone thickness, you have actually reached focus on your way of living options. Normal weight-bearing exercises, a well balanced diet regimen rich in calcium and vitamin D, and staying clear of smoking and too much alcohol intake can all contribute substantially.

Effect On Dental Implants



Sufficient bone density is vital for the success of dental implants. When you undertake a dental implant treatment, the implant needs to incorporate with your jawbone, providing stability and strength. If your bone thickness wants, the implant may not fuse correctly, causing complications like dental implant failing. You desire a tough foundation for your dental implant, and reduced bone thickness can endanger that.

Insufficient bone density can also impact the positioning of the dental implant. If the bone isn't thick sufficient to support the dental implant, your dental professional could need to place it in a less optimum setting, which can bring about imbalance and discomfort. This can influence your capacity to eat and speak properly.

Furthermore, low bone thickness can increase the danger of infection around the implant site. Without solid bone assistance, the body may battle to heal appropriately, which can bring about problems even more down the line.

Inevitably, ensuring you have adequate bone density not only boosts the immediate success of your oral implant yet also boosts your lasting dental health and functionality. So, prior to proceeding with implants, it's essential to evaluate your bone thickness and talk about any type of concerns with your dental practitioner.

Solutions for Low Bone Thickness



If you're encountering low bone thickness and thinking about oral implants, there are numerous reliable solutions to explore.

Initially, your dental expert might suggest bone grafting, where they make use of bone product from another part of your body or a contributor to rebuild the bone structure in your jaw. https://manuelajlno.bloggerchest.com/32835649/your-course-to-recuperation-navigating-the-world-of-gum-tissue-economic-downturn-treatment can develop a more powerful structure for your implants.

One more option is making use of dental implants specifically designed for low bone density. Mini dental implants are smaller sized in size and call for less bone, making them an excellent option if your bone density is compromised.

You might also explore the possibility of using growth elements or bone-stimulating medicines. These therapies can motivate your body to regenerate bone tissue and improve density gradually.
